EndyMed 3Deep is a radiofrequency (RF) skin tightening and contouring treatment that is becoming increasingly popular in the field of medical aesthetics. As a plastic surgeon, I am often asked about the availability and suitability of this procedure in different regions. In regards to the question "Can I get EndyMed 3Deep in the United States," the answer is yes.
EndyMed 3Deep has gained FDA approval for certain indications, including facial skin tightening and the treatment of fine lines and wrinkles. However, it's important to note that not all medical practices or aesthetic clinics in the US may offer this specific treatment. Availability can vary depending on factors such as the resources and specialties of individual providers.
